There are a number of reasons parents and schools request an evaluation for a child. My comprehensive evaluations will be helpful in answering questions regarding your child’s overall developmental profile and learning styles (including strengths and weaknesses), as well as emotional and behavioral functioning. Common referral reasons are to provide diagnostic clarification regarding:
-
Autism Spectrum Disorders ( including ADOS-2)
-
Disruptive Behavior Problems (Oppositional Defiant Disorder, Conduct Disorder, etc.)
-
Behavioral Disorders (anger, irritability, noncompliance)
-
Attention-Deficit/Hyperactivity Disorder
-
Mood Disorders (Depression, Anxiety, Obsessive Compulsive Disorder, Bipolar Disorder)
-
Other Social-emotional concerns
